Zelensky on elections: how Ukraine is preparing for voting abroad.
According to ТСН: The Ministry of Foreign Affairs is working on creating the necessary infrastructure abroad to organize elections.
This was announced by the President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elensky during a briefing in Kyiv with the Prime Minister of Portugal Luis Montenegro.
Security and legislation as the basis of elections
"Elections depend on two things: security and legislation. It is not Putin's place to decide when and in what format they will take place,"the president emphasized. He noted that security is a key condition for the possibility of voting, and therefore elections cannot be held in temporarily occupied territories.
Honest and transparent elections
Volodymyr Zelensky also noted Ukraine's readiness to ensure honest and transparent elections with international observers and the possibility of voting abroad. Since many Ukrainians are outside the country, this process may be complicated, but the Ministry of Foreign Affairs is actively working on its implementation.
"It is important that all citizens have the opportunity to vote, including military personnel at the front. This is a basic right that the state must guarantee,"
Discussion of election security
The president also noted that the issue of election security is being discussed with international partners, including the United States. One possible option is a ceasefire or the end of the war, even if only for the duration of the elections.
Recall that in early December, in an interview with Politico, US President Donald Trump expressed the need to conduct presidential elections in Ukraine, noting that Kyiv "is using the war to avoid holding elections."
Previously, the Central Election Commission stressed the impossibility of conducting elections without changing the legislation.
